China accelerates integrated 2030 Moon landing push

Back to Intel
The short version

China is converting orbital medicine, launch system development, and robotic lunar scouting into a single 2030 crewed-landing pipeline, signaling a rapidly tightening timeline for operational lunar permanence.

China sent three astronauts to Tiangong on May 24, 2026, with one crewmember scheduled for a full year in orbit, the longest Chinese mission yet, specifically to study long-duration human physiology in space as Beijing advances its crewed Moon landing goal for 2030.[1] Reuters also reported that China is consolidating its human spaceflight and robotic lunar efforts into a single Lunar Exploration Program, aiming to combine missions, resources, and teams across the crewed landing effort and the Chang’e robotic program.[1][2]

The technical signal is clear: China is using low-Earth-orbit habitation as a testbed for the biological, operational, and systems constraints of multi-month and year-scale missions, which are prerequisites for lunar surface survival and eventual off-world industrial continuity.[1][2] Reuters reported that China’s crewed lunar architecture relies on two Long March-10 rocket launches, with one carrying a crewed spacecraft and the other a lunar lander, followed by rendezvous in lunar orbit, a design that reduces some ascent complexity but increases the need for orbital docking reliability and high-performance mission choreography.[2][7]
